Where are we going, and how will we get there? These fundamental questions shape a company’s vision and define its strategy for success. For over a century, Disney—one of the most enduring and impactful companies—has provided quality entertainment for families. It wasn’t by accident. Walt Disney had a clear vision from the beginning.
